Dr. TN Rekha Singh from Olivia Clinic says that the solar spectrum consists of several wavelengths, of which ultraviolet radiation is important to cause skin effects. UV radiation has three wavelengths UVA, UVB, and UVC. UVA rays darken the skin by producing excess melanin and damaging collagen. Natural Remedies to get rid of sun tan The Potato Remedy One of the most popular home remedies for sun tan removal is using potato slices. Potatoes have long been used as a natural remedy for sunburn. The starch in potatoes helps to soothe and cool the skin, and the vegetable's natural anti-inflammatory properties can help to reduce redness and swelling. To use a potato for sunburn relief, simply cut a raw potato into thin slices and apply to the affected area. You can also make a potato compress by soaking a clean cloth in cold potato juice and applying to the sunburn. Saffron and turmeric ubtan Saffron and turmeric ubtan is a traditional Indian remedy to remove sun tan. It is made by mixing equal parts of saffron and turmeric powder with plain yogurt. The mixture is then applied to the skin and left on for 20-30 minutes before being rinsed off. Saffron is known for its ability to brighten the skin and it also has anti-inflammatory properties that can help to soothe sunburn. Turmeric is another powerful ingredient that can help to reduce inflammation and promote healing. Together, these ingredients make an effective sun tan removal remedy. Honey and papaya face mask A honey and papaya mask can be a great way to remove sun tan. The papaya contains enzymes that can help to exfoliate the skin, while the honey is a natural moisturizer. This mask can be made by combining mashed up papaya with honey, and applying it to the face for 15-20 minutes. Rinse off with warm water and enjoy your refreshed and tanned-free skin! Prevention of suntan Prevention is always better than cure and the same applies for sun tan as well. If you are going on a beach holiday, make sure to take some preventive measures so that you don’t get sun tanned in the first place. Here are some tips that can help you: Wear sunscreen:  This is a no-brainer but still bears repeating. Wearing sunscreen with at least SPF 60 will go a long way in preventing sun tan. Apply it generously all over your body and re-apply it every few hours for best results. Cover up: Another simple measure is to cover up your body as much as possible when you are out in the sun. This means wearing long sleeves, pants, a hat and sunglasses. Seek shade: Try to stay in the shade as much as possible, especially during the peak hours of 10am to 4pm. If there is no shade available, make your own with an umbrella or a beach towel. Drink plenty of fluids: Staying hydrated is important not just for your overall health but also to prevent sun tanning. Drinking water regularly will help keep your skin hydrated from within and less prone to burning. What is a Skin Toner? Skin toner is a product that is used to cleanse the skin and remove any traces of dirt, makeup, or oil. Toners are typically applied to the skin using a cotton ball or a cotton pad, and they are often used in conjunction with a cleanser. After cleansing, the skin is left dry, dehydrated, and vulnerable. That is why a great toner is one of the best ways to deal with the harshness of water that you wash your face with. It deeply moisturizes your skin, deals with your skin's dehydration, and takes care of the skin's pH balance as well. Toners are effective in getting you the glow that you desire. And all this depends upon 2 factors - Intrinsic aging or internal aging and Extrinsic aging or external aging. According to the study, researchers found that skin aging was primarily caused by increasing age and sun exposure among Caucasian or Mongolian tribes. It is estimated that sun exposure affects the progression of skin aging by 80% in the visible areas of the skin. Intrinsic aging: Intrinsic aging is the natural aging process that occurs over time. With intrinsic aging, our cells and tissues slowly break down. It is the gradual deterioration of the body that is not caused by external factors such as disease, injury, or lifestyle choices. Intrinsic aging is caused by a reduction in elastin and collagen and other structural changes such as loss of fat under the skin. Extrinsic aging: Extrinsic aging is the aging process that is caused by external factors such as sun exposure, pollution, and smoking. Although extrinsic aging can be accelerated by bad habits, such as smoking and exposure to the sun, it is also affected by good habits, such as using sunscreen and staying hydrated. Hyaluronic Acid Serum or Cream to Make Your Face Skin Tighten Hyaluronic acid is a substance that is naturally present in the human body. It is found in the highest concentrations in the joints and skin. As we age, our bodies produce less and less hyaluronic acid, which can lead to the formation of wrinkles and sagging skin. Topical hyaluronic acid serums and creams can help to replenish the body's supply of this important substance, resulting in tighter, smoother, and more youthful-looking skin. When applied to the skin, it can help to plump up the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les. In addition to its anti-aging benefits, hyaluronic acid is also known to help heal wounds and reduce inflammation. Collagen-based Cream to Make Your Face Skin Tighten Collagen peptides in a facial cream can help improve your complexion by replenishing the collagen in your skin. Collagen is a structural protein that keeps skin moisturized and elastic. As we age, the collagen in our skin starts to break down and this contributes to sagging as well as wrinkles. Using a facial moisturizer with collagen peptides can help give your skin a more youthful appearance by making it appear more elastic and hydrated. A study published in Art of Dermatology showed that collagen production decreases by 1% every year after age 21 i.e after maturity. This results in the skin losing firmness and elasticity. Vitamin C Cream or Serum to Make Your Face Skin Tighten Vitamin C serum or cream can help to tighten face skin. This is because vitamin C is an antioxidant that can help to protect the skin from damage. It reduces sun spots, and redness and can also help to boost collagen production, which can help to improve the skin’s elasticity. L-ascorbic acid, a form of topical vitamin C, was shown to induce collagen types I and III production in humans by administering concentrations between 5 and 15%, according to Art of Dermatology. Cream or Serum with Glycolic or Lactic Acid to Make Your Face Skin Tighten Glycolic and lactic acid serums are both alpha hydroxy acids (AHAs) that are commonly used in skincare products for their exfoliating and anti-aging properties. These acids work by dissolving the bonds that hold dead skin cells together, which helps to improve skin texture and tone. Additionally, glycolic and lactic acids can help to stimulate collagen production, which can help to tighten and firm the skin. Product with Retinol as a Skin-Tightening Ingredient Retinol is a type of vitamin A and a potent antioxidant that helps to stimulate collagen production, which in turn helps to tighten and firm the skin. Radiofrequency Facial to Make Your Face Skin Tighten Radiofrequency facial treatments are becoming increasingly popular as a way to tighten face skin. This non-invasive treatment uses radio frequency energy to heat the skin, which in turn stimulates collagen production. The heat from the radio frequency treatment can also help to break down fat cells, which can result in a more sculpted appearance. Radiofrequency facials can be performed in a spa or salon setting, and typically take between 30 and 60 minutes. There is no downtime associated with this treatment, so you can immediately resume your normal activities afterward. Some people may experience temporary redness or swelling after the treatment, but this should quickly dissipate. Laser Resurfacing to Make Your Face Skin Tighten Laser resurfacing is a popular cosmetic procedure that can help to tighten face skin. The procedure uses a laser to remove the outer layer of skin, which can help to smooth out wrinkles and fine lines. The procedure can be performed on both the face and neck and can be customized to each patient's needs. Recovery from laser resurfacing can take up to two weeks, and patients will need to avoid sun exposure during this time. Chemical Peels to Make your Face Skin Tighten Chemical peels are a popular cosmetic procedure to improve the appearance of the skin. They can be used to treat a variety of concerns, including wrinkles, sun damage, and acne. Chemical peels use a chemical solution to work by removing the top layer of skin, which is then replaced by new, healthy skin. There are different types of chemical peels, which vary in terms of strength. Let’s break down the stick vs roll-on debate and help you decide what suits your lifestyle, skin, and scent goals best. What Is Roll-On Deodorant? A roll-on deodorant is a liquid formula that’s applied to your underarms via a rolling ball mechanism. It glides smoothly onto the skin and often feels light and cooling. Most roll-ons contain active ingredients that control odour-causing bacteria, with some also including moisturising elements to care for your skin. Key benefits of roll-on deodorant: Gentle on sensitive skin Precise application Often dries quickly Easy to carry and use What Is a Deodorant Stick? A deodorant stick is a solid block of product that you swipe directly onto your underarms. It’s typically waxy or creamy and offers instant dry application, which some people prefer if they’re in a hurry or dislike the wet feeling of roll-ons. Key benefits of a deodorant stick: Dries instantly Long-lasting coverage No risk of spilling May have a stronger scent Roll-On vs Stick Deodorant: Key Differences Feature Roll-On Deodorant Deodorant Stick Texture Liquid Solid Dry Time Takes a few seconds Dries instantly Application Precise, gentle roll Broad swipe Hygiene More hygienic as the ball is self-cleaning Can collect dead skin over time Skin Feel Cooling, lightweight Creamy or waxy Portability Compact and travel-friendly Slightly bulkier If you're wondering, “Is stick deodorant better than roll-on?”—the answer depends on your skin type, daily routine, and personal preference. Hair brushes, as trivial as they might seem, can prove to be a game-changer for your hair. Each brush is designed differently, with the kind of shape it has or the kind of bristles it owns. And each brush is suited to a different kind of hair. Let’s look at these brushes for all hair types. Straight and Thin Hair Thin hair is prone to breakage, especially when wet. For such hair, it is important to find a brush that is not too harsh on your hair. It is also best to find a brush that doesn't leave the hair flat, but adds some bounce to make your hair look voluminous. The best hair brush to prevent breakage that you can look out for are: DETANGLING BRUSH A detangling brush is specially designed to smooth out dry or wet hair without causing breakage. It is made up of extremely soft and flexible bristles such that tangles are removed easily without much tugging or pulling of hair. SMOOTHING BRUSH This kind of brush is great for smoothing out unmanageable hair by straightening out any bumps on them. It is great for styling as it gives a sleek finish to hair. ROUND BRUSH A round brush is best for getting a voluminous look. Additionally, it will make your hair look smooth and shiny. For long hair, this brush is especially great. The best round brush for fine hair blowout is the one with boar-bristles. Oily Hair It is believed that oily hair must not be brushed often as the excess oils from the scalp will worsen the overall condition of hair. But the truth is, even oily hair requires regular brushing to maintain smoothness. The key is to invest in a hair brush that has uniform bristles to distribute the oil in the scalp evenly onto hair, smoothing them out at the same time. Some best brushes for oily hair are: BOAR-BRISTLED/ FIBER HAIRBRUSH You can opt for any hairbrush, round or normal, with boar-bristles or fibers to penetrate through the scalp and distribute the oil evenly through the entire length of hair. In the result, the roots will appear less greasy and you will be left with shiny smooth hair. PADDLE BRUSH Paddle brush can work well for oily hair too. You just have to make sure that the bristles are uniform and soft. It not only gently distributes hair oils but will also detangle hair well. It is also great for styling the hair during a blow dry session leaving you with smooth straight hair. Dry Hair Dry or damaged hair must always be provided with loads of condition and moisture, be it in the form of hair products or with the help of a suitable hair brush. Dry hair is extra brittle and can break easily, wet or not. It is best to look for a brush that is extra gentle with extremely soft bristles to treat your hair well. Also, it must be able to reach the scalp well, in order to increase circulation around hair follicles. Here are some brushes that suit well. DETANGLER This is the best brush for damaged hair. Because of its ability to smoothen the tresses without breakage, it is a must for dry hair. It is gentle on hair and smooths out the hair well, even when wet. If you find this brush with natural bamboo bristles, then even better! PADDLE BRUSH WITH EXTENDED BRISTLES Because of its extended bristles, it provides easy detangling and reduces stress to hair and scalp during brushing or styling. Thick Hair Thick hair can be difficult to manage and control. The strands tangle easily and thus require a brush to match up to their level. For such hair, you need a brush that offers more control and has flexible bristles. Look out for these brushes. NYLON BRISTLED BRUSH Nylon bristles are stiffer than normal and thus manage and control unruly thick hair well. Thick hair are full of tough knots and can be snapped at very easily. Hence the brush needs to have flexible bristles as well, for painless combing. WIDE PADDLE BRUSH WITH EXTRA LONG BRISTLES The wide brush will be able to run through maximum thick hair and the extra-long bristles will detangle and smoothen out thick hair without much effort. Make sure the bristles are firm and flexible. Curly Hair Curly haired girls can understand the terror that comes with brushing their hair too often. It can lead to hair loss and a loss of natural curly shape of their pretty hair. To rescue yourself, find a brush that can not only detangle your tough knots smoothly but also maintain their shape well. Just remember to brush your wet tresses, after conditioning, with these hair brush types for curly hair WIDE-TOOTHED COMB It is the best bet for curly hair as it is extremely gentle and runs according to your hair design, hence locking in their shape. PADDLE BRUSH WITH WIDE SPACED BRISTLES A brush will work as long as its bristles are spaced and designed properly. Such brushes make it easier to detangle hair while not ruining the shape at all. Everything You Need To Know About Keratin Treatment

Everything You Need To Know About Keratin Treatment

The secret to many people’s coveted smooth, shiny hair turns out to be a keratin treatment. Keratin is the protein that strengthens your hair, controls the frizz and prevents damage. Needless to say, it is very important for maintaining healthy hair. However, the salon keratin treatment that promises straight and silky hair poses some major concerns. The de-frizzing process is quite popular as an easy fix but does it really help your hair? Let’s dive into the details of keratin treatment.   What is Keratin Treatment? Keratin treatment is a chemical process that promotes smoothness and shine for frizzy hair. The treatment can last up to four to six months. Your hairstylist creates the blend for you depending on your hair type. There are different versions of keratin treatment - Brazilian Blowout, Goldwell, Kerasilk and Cezanne. Some of these versions release formaldehyde when heated. It is colourless, strong-smelling gas that is used in glue and so on. During keratin treatments, formaldehyde is responsible for locking the hair into a straight position for months. It is risky for you and also your hairstylists. Exposure to formaldehyde can cause sore throat, scratchy eyes and nose bleed. In fact, long exposure to it can even increase the risk of cancer. PROS & CONS OF KERATIN TREATMENT PROS CONS Smooth & Shiny hair Formaldehyde toxicity Easier daily care Cost can be high Long-lasting results Difficult to maintain If you ignore the effects of formaldehyde, keratin treatment dives into your hair follicle and affects porous areas with keratin, making them appear healthier and at that moment, your hair are actually healthy due to the protein dose given to it.  The Process of Keratin Treatment It takes from two to four hours to complete a keratin treatment depending on your hair texture and volume. Firstly, your hairstylist washes your hair. Then, keratin treatment will be applied to your wet hair and the formula will be saturated on each strand in about half an hour. At times, hairstylist could blow-dry your hair first and then apply the treatment depending on what your hair needs. Later the treatment is sealed using a flat iron. Keratin Treatment For Curly Hair As gorgeous as curly hair may look, for some people, curly hair is challenging to maintain and style in general. Hence, they move on to a straighter look. Usually, keratin treatment is where it all starts. It doesn’t really remove the curls permanently but controls the frizz for a few months. Keratin Treatment For Hair Loss Recovery The more you treat your hair with chemicals, the more hair loss and hair breakage you’ll observe. This condition is not visible right from the treatment but you can see it once the treatment wears off. This also includes keratin treatment. The issue here is not keratin but the other ingredients and chemicals. Keratin is always good for your hair. It is what makes your hair stronger. But, in the case of hair loss, you must avoid the treatment and try to produce keratin naturally in your body by following a healthy lifestyle and a healthy diet. Take a protein-rich diet, consume enough biotin, B vitamins, vitamin C and E, zinc and antioxidants to promote overall health of your hair instead of going to salon to get another treatment. The chemicals and the heat will only damage your hair further.   Can You Do Keratin Treatment At Home? Yes, you can. However, don’t expect salon-type results. You will first have to buy the right product as many hair products in the market are keratin-based but not all of them can be used as keratin treatment. You need to check the ingredients list and then the instructions. If the product has detailed instructions on how to wash, dry and straighten hair, it might be the keratin treatment but otherwise, it may just be a regular conditioning product. Even when you buy the right keratin treatment, the results won’t be as shiny as that of a salon. While a salon treatment may last for several months, at-home version will only stick for a few weeks if maintained properly. Side Effects of Keratin Treatment  Undoubtedly, keratin is a natural protein that’s most important for your skin, hair and nails as it forms fibres to make them strong. However, keratin in beauty treatments is usually taken from animal parts. It is a natural protein but the formula is made of several other ingredients including chemicals. We’ve already spoken about one of the chemicals, formaldehyde, a carcinogen, that helps cancer grow. It takes a lot of heat to achieve straight hair in the treatment and the damage caused by it is irreversible.

Basically every home spa treatment involves the following 5 steps using different natural ingredients to cater to different hair goals. Oil: This is the first step usually for any home based therapy. Massage your hair and scalp with any nourishing & lukewarm hair oil of your choice for 15-20 minutes. Choose from a range of revitalizing oils such as coconut oil, olive oil, almond oil, or sesame oil, which facilitate in increasing the blood circulation and helps increase hair growth. Steam: Prepare a pot of boiling hot water and dip a clean towel in it. Squeeze away any excess water and use the warm towel to wrap your oiled hair and scalp in for 15-20 minutes. This helps oil penetrate deep inside the scalp while nourishing the hair strands. Wash: Now wash away the excess oil using cold or lukewarm water and a sulfate free shampoo. Read on to know the mind blowing advantages of this simple yet magical potion in detail! What Is Fermented Rice Water? Basically, rice water is the white starchy fluid that appears at the top of the rice after it is cooked. Japanese female rice farmers use this fluid to take baths. In Chinese province of Huangluo, Yao women are known for their long, natural and shiny hair even in their 80s. They have also made it into the Guinness Book of Records because of their long hair. But they don’t use the rice water, they use fermented rice water. Now, what’s that? Fermented rice water is prepared exactly like the rice water but it has been left to ferment until it turns slightly sour. This process enhances the benefits of rice water. How To Make Fermented Rice Water? To make fermented rice water, rinse the type of organic rice you want to cook - white, basmati, brown etc. If you are not using organic rice, make sure you rinse it a few times to get rid of the chemicals. Soak a bowl of rice in water for about 20 minutes. Strain and pour the water into a container. Now, boil the rice in excess water and collect the white starchy fluid after draining the rice off. Soak cooked rice in distilled water until it turns milky. Drain the rice and collect the water in a glass container or store it in a glass jar. Refrigerate it immediately. You can use it immediately but if you wish to enhance its nourishing power, ferment it. To do so, leave the rice water at room temperature for 2-3 days. The water will turn sour and rich in probiotics, vitamins, minerals and antioxidants.
